crypto: add virtio-crypto driver

This patch introduces virtio-crypto driver for Linux Kernel.

The virtio crypto device is a virtual cryptography device
as well as a kind of virtual hardware accelerator for
virtual machines. The encryption anddecryption requests
are placed in the data queue and are ultimately handled by
thebackend crypto accelerators. The second queue is the
control queue used to create or destroy sessions for
symmetric algorithms and will control some advanced features
in the future. The virtio crypto device provides the following
cryptoservices: CIPHER, MAC, HASH, and AEAD.
